Unraveling the Utility of NoSQL Databases: An extensive Overview

NoSQL databases have revolutionized the best way companies shop, regulate, and assess info inside the period of huge information and real-time apps. On this complete overview, we delve into your utility of NoSQL databases, Discovering their key options, rewards, and common use conditions to supply a deeper comprehension of their part in modern facts management.

Understanding NoSQL Databases
NoSQL, or “Not simply SQL,” databases really are a spouse and children of databases that diverge from the standard relational database administration methods (RDBMS) by featuring versatile data types, horizontal scalability, and higher availability. Compared with RDBMS, which adhere into a strict schema and use SQL for querying, NoSql database examples embrace various facts designs, together with crucial-benefit, doc, column-family, and graph databases, catering to assorted information storage and retrieval desires.

Crucial Options of NoSQL Databases
NoSQL databases are characterized by quite a few crucial features that distinguish them from classic RDBMS:

Flexible Schema: NoSQL databases let for schema-less or schema-versatile data styles, accommodating dynamic and evolving details buildings without the will need for predefined schemas.
Horizontal Scalability: NoSQL databases scale horizontally by adding additional nodes towards the cluster, enabling them to manage large volumes of information and high throughput workloads easily.
High Availability: NoSQL databases are made for fault tolerance and superior availability, with developed-in replication, partitioning, and details distribution mechanisms to make sure facts durability and resilience to failures.
Effectiveness Optimization: NoSQL databases optimize functionality for specific use circumstances, featuring functions like in-memory caching, asynchronous replication, and dispersed query processing To maximise throughput and cut down latency.
Advantages of NoSQL Databases
NoSQL databases offer you several positive aspects around conventional RDBMS, generating them well-suited for modern facts management issues:

Scalability: NoSQL databases scale horizontally, allowing for companies to manage escalating volumes of data published here and concurrent person requests with out sacrificing effectiveness.
Adaptability: NoSQL databases help assorted data versions, enabling businesses to retail store and method structured, semi-structured, and unstructured knowledge styles effectively.
Functionality: NoSQL databases are optimized for browse and create-intense workloads, offering high throughput and minimal latency for true-time purposes and analytics.
Price-Efficiency: NoSQL databases is often more Price-successful than classic RDBMS, especially for significant-scale deployments, due to their open up-resource mother nature and flexible deployment alternatives.
Prevalent Use Conditions of NoSQL Databases
NoSQL databases are widely employed throughout many industries and applications, such as:

World wide web Apps: NoSQL databases ability web programs with substantial concurrency and authentic-time details processing requirements, including social networking sites, e-commerce platforms, and information administration systems.
Large Info Analytics: NoSQL databases are employed for storing and examining substantial volumes of knowledge generated from sources like IoT gadgets, sensors, and log information, enabling companies to realize precious insights and make details-pushed decisions.
Mobile Programs: NoSQL databases help cellular apps with offline facts synchronization, authentic-time updates, and seamless scalability, maximizing the person experience and overall performance.
IoT and Time-Sequence Info: NoSQL databases are perfect for storing and examining time-collection details from IoT devices, sensors, and telemetry systems, enabling predictive maintenance, anomaly detection, and pattern Evaluation.
Conclusion
NoSQL databases are becoming indispensable equipment for contemporary knowledge administration, presenting scalability, overall flexibility, and effectiveness pros around common RDBMS. By embracing diverse data models, horizontal scalability, and high availability, NoSQL databases empower organizations to tackle the complexities of big data, real-time analytics, and distributed computing with confidence. Whether it’s powering Website purposes, analyzing large information, or running IoT deployments, NoSQL databases give the utility and versatility necessary to thrive in right now’s information-driven globe.


 

1 2 3 4 5 6 7 8 9 10 11 12 13 14 15

Comments on “Unraveling the Utility of NoSQL Databases: An extensive Overview”

Leave a Reply

Gravatar